Reunion Committee

Create a memorable reunion experience for your class by serving on your reunion committee. Volunteers help celebrate the lasting friendships and tradition of lifelong learning that are the hallmarks of a Baldwin education by planning a class-specific activity during Reunion and encouraging friends and classmates to attend. To ensure Baldwin continues to create the women leaders of tomorrow, committees will also solicit support for the Baldwin Fund.

Class Secretaries

Share the diverse ways your classmates are making significant and enduring contributions to our community and the world by serving as a Class Secretary. Twice a year you’ll report on the personal and professional milestones—promotions, weddings, awards and children—of your classmates in Class Notes. Your outreach throughout the year will keep you (or put you back) in touch with the women who helped you get to where you are today.
